Distinguish between:
Open chain hydrocarbons - Closed chain hydrocarbons
Advertisements
उत्तर
| Open chain hydrocarbons | Closed chain hydrocarbons | |
| 1. | In open chain hydrocarbons, carbon atoms are linked to form a continuous straight or branched chain. | In closed chain hydrocarbons, carbon atoms are linked to form a ring structure. |
| 2. | They are not aromatic compounds. | They can be aromatic compounds. |
| 3. | E.g. Propane, Isobutane | E.g. Cyclohexane, Benzene |
